Lines Matching defs:inner6

2300     ipha_t **inner4, ip6_t **outer6, ip6_t **inner6)
2353 *inner6 = NULL;
2359 *inner6 = (ip6_t *)ipha;
2390 ip6_t *outer6, *inner6;
2408 &inner6);
2421 inner4, inner6, outer4, outer6, -outer_hlen, iptun->iptun_ns);
2437 if (is_icmp_error(data_mp, inner4, inner6)) {
2461 iptun_icmp_toobig_v6(iptun, newmtu, inner6,
2478 if (inner6 != NULL) {
2499 iptun_icmp_error_v6(iptun, inner6, data_mp, type, code, 0,
2563 ip6_t *outer6, *inner6;
2582 &inner6);
2591 inner4, inner6, outer4, outer6, -outer_hlen, iptun->iptun_ns);
2607 if (is_icmp_error(data_mp, inner4, inner6)) {
2654 iptun_icmp_toobig_v6(iptun, newmtu, inner6, data_mp,
2668 iptun_icmp_error_v6(iptun, inner6, data_mp, type, code, 0,
2720 iptun_in_6to4_ok(iptun_t *iptun, ipha_t *outer4, ip6_t *inner6)
2728 if (inner6 == NULL)
2736 IN6_6TO4_TO_V4ADDR(&inner6->ip6_dst, (struct in_addr *)&v4addr);
2740 if (IN6_IS_ADDR_6TO4(&inner6->ip6_src)) {
2748 IN6_6TO4_TO_V4ADDR(&inner6->ip6_src, (struct in_addr *)&v4addr);
2777 ip6_t *outer6, *inner6;
2783 &outer4, &inner4, &outer6, &inner6);
2805 inner4, inner6, outer4, outer6, outer_hlen, iptun->iptun_ns);
2812 !iptun_in_6to4_ok(iptun, outer4, inner6))
2842 iptun_out_process_6to4(iptun_t *iptun, ipha_t *outer4, ip6_t *inner6)
2853 if (!IN6_IS_ADDR_6TO4(&inner6->ip6_src))
2861 IN6_6TO4_TO_V4ADDR(&inner6->ip6_src, (struct in_addr *)&v4addr);
2889 if (IN6_IS_ADDR_6TO4(&inner6->ip6_dst)) {
2891 IN6_6TO4_TO_V4ADDR(&inner6->ip6_dst,
2923 ipha_t *inner4, ip6_t *inner6, ip_xmit_attr_t *ixa)
2926 (uint8_t *)inner4 : (uint8_t *)inner6);
2942 inner6 != NULL);
3020 ipha_t *inner4, ip6_t *inner6, ip_xmit_attr_t *ixa)
3023 (uint8_t *)inner4 : (uint8_t *)inner6);
3029 if (inner6 != NULL && iptun_find_encaplimit(mp, inner6, &limit)) {
3046 mp->b_rptr = (uint8_t *)inner6;
3048 iptun_icmp_error_v6(iptun, inner6, mp, ICMP6_PARAM_PROB,
3181 ip6_t *outer6, *inner6;
3192 (void) iptun_find_headers(mp, 0, &outer4, &inner4, &outer6, &inner6);
3194 if (!iptun_out_process_6to4(iptun, outer4, inner6)) {
3356 ip6_t *outer6, *inner6;
3363 &inner6);
3374 mp = iptun_out_process_ipv4(iptun, mp, outer4, inner4, inner6,
3377 mp = iptun_out_process_ipv6(iptun, mp, outer6, inner4, inner6,
3388 mp = ipsec_tun_outbound(mp, iptun, inner4, inner6, outer4,